Output ac656c320106330f3cee7926d44d84ebb2c70ebd537c9a3e7399f87d2c450682:1

value
2249760
script pubkey
OP_0 OP_PUSHBYTES_20 0e63351ca4088712ea388307a02af26fe9635af5
address
ltc1qpe3n289ypzr3963csvr6q2hjdl5kxkh4qmmk5s
transaction
ac656c320106330f3cee7926d44d84ebb2c70ebd537c9a3e7399f87d2c450682
spent
true